Travel from Mexico City to Teotihuacan in an air-conditioned shuttle, then spend about three hours with an English-speaking guide exploring the Avenue of the Dead and three major pyramids. Guides such as Yair, Emanuel, Laura, and Rudolfo focus on architecture, history, and photography, with no shopping stops.
